Cleansing and Readying Your Deck



To guarantee the long life and visual appeal of your outdoor wood framework, thorough cleaning and proper prep work of the deck surface are important steps in the maintenance process. Before beginning any kind of upkeep work with your deck, it is important to start with a detailed cleaning (deck's longevity). Get rid of any kind of debris such as leaves, branches, or dirt that may have accumulated on the surface. Use a stiff brush or a stress washing machine to scrub the wood and eliminate any mold, mold, or algae development. Pay very close attention to areas that are prone to moisture accumulation or shaded places that could promote the growth of these unwanted elements.


After cleansing, permit the deck to fully dry prior to continuing to the next step of prep work. This drying out duration is essential as using treatments or stains to a damp surface area can cause ineffective results or possible damages to the timber. When the deck is completely dry, examine the surface for any type of loose boards, extending nails, or other structural concerns that might need to be addressed before waging discoloration or securing. Appropriately cleaning and preparing your deck sets the structure for a successful maintenance procedure and makes certain a gorgeous and resilient exterior room for years ahead.

Proper Application Methods





When thinking about the application of the chosen stain for your deck, making sure appropriate techniques is paramount for accomplishing an optimal surface that stabilizes both visual appeal and lasting protection. Begin by extensively cleansing the deck surface to remove any kind of dust, debris, or previous coatings.


When it involves application, making use of a brush, roller, or sprayer can offer various finishes, so choose the approach that aligns with your desired end result. Apply the discolor uniformly in the instructions of the timber grain to avoid lap marks and ensure consistent coloration. Job in workable sections to keep a damp edge and avoid overlaps. Permit the discolor to pass through the wood for the suggested time before removing any kind of excess item. Guarantee enough drying time prior to subjecting your deck to foot traffic or furnishings placement to attain a professional and durable surface.


Benefits of Sealing Your Deck



Enhancing the longevity and resilience of your deck, sealing content offers a protective obstacle versus wetness, UV rays, and basic wear and tear. By securing your deck, you create a shield that helps avoid water from leaking right into the wood, which can bring about rot, mold, and degeneration over time. find more This security is specifically important in areas with differing climate condition, as constant exposure to rainfall, snow, and sunshine can substantially affect the integrity of the deck.


In addition, sealing your deck can enhance its appearances by preserving the natural shade and charm of the timber. The sealer acts as an obstacle against UV rays, avoiding the timber from fading or creating a grayish tone because of sun exposure. This conservation of the deck's appearance not just contributes to its overall allure but likewise includes worth to your building.


Additionally, securing your deck makes it simpler to cleanse and keep (deck's longevity). The protective barrier created by the sealer aids drive away dirt, spots, and spills, permitting easy and reliable cleaning regimens. Normal sealing can conserve you effort and time over time by decreasing the need for substantial scrubbing up or refinishing
